The students of Anju’s class sold posters to raise money. Anju wanted
to create a ratio for finding the amount of money her class would
make for different numbers of posters sold. She knew they could
raise Rs 250 for every 60 posters sold.
(a) How much money would Anju’s class make for selling 102
posters?
(b) Could Anju’s class raise exactly Rs 2,000? If so, how many
posters would they need to sell? If not, why?
Kusum always forgets how to convert miles to kilometres and back
again. However she remembers that her car’s speedometer shows
both miles and kilometres. She knows that travelling 50 miles per
hour is same as travelling 80 kilometres per hour. To cover a distance
of 200 km, how many miles Kusum would have to go?
Many schools have a recommended students-teacher ratio as 35:1.
Next year, school expects an increase in enrolment by 280 students.
How many new teachers will they have to appoint to maintain the
students-teacher ratio?
The variable x is inversely proportional to y. If x increases by p%,
then by what per cent will y decrease?
A bowler throws a cricket ball at a speed of 120 km/h. How long
does this ball take to travel a distance of 20 metres to reach the
batsman?
